WebThe Mohs hardness scale definition of “scratch” is a permanent, visible defect (or “dislocation”). If a stone’s toughness (covered next) is more elastic and goes back to its original shape and appearance after, then that isn’t … WebHardness is a measure of how resistant a mineral is to scratching. This physical property is controlled by the chemical composition and structure of the mineral. Hardness is commonly measured on the Mohs scale.
